libarchive: Fix use of ssize_t in archive_entry.h

This type is not available on Windows compilers so for clients including
this header we need to use `la_ssize_t` instead as we do in `archive.h`.

/* The la_ssize_t should match the type used in 'struct stat' */
#if !defined(__LA_SSIZE_T_DEFINED)
/* Older code relied on the __LA_SSIZE_T macro; after 4.0 we'll switch to the typedef exclusively. */
# if ARCHIVE_VERSION_NUMBER < 4000000
#define __LA_SSIZE_T la_ssize_t
# endif
#define __LA_SSIZE_T_DEFINED
# if defined(_WIN32) && !defined(__CYGWIN__) && !defined(__WATCOMC__)
# if defined(_SSIZE_T_DEFINED) || defined(_SSIZE_T_)
typedef ssize_t la_ssize_t;
# elif defined(_WIN64)
typedef __int64 la_ssize_t;
# else
typedef long la_ssize_t;
# endif
# else
# include <unistd.h> /* ssize_t */
typedef ssize_t la_ssize_t;
# endif
#endif
